David W. Tamkin:
There is no general answer, but try adding these two
conditions:
* MATCH ?? ^^\/.*-
* MATCH ?? ^^\/.*[^-]
Those should strip the last hyphen-connected element
from $MATCH.
Which will be problematic if you have a hyphenated
hostname or domain.
But he already stopped before the @.
